The national tree of Trinidad and Tobago is the silk cotton tree, scientifically known as Ceiba pentandra. It is a large deciduous tree with a straight trunk and large buttresses. The silk cotton tree is known for its distinctive shape and unique seed pods.
The Yaupon holly tree, scientifically known as Ilex vomitoria, is native to the southeastern United States and has caffeine content that is double that of a coffee tree. Native American tribes in the region historically brewed tea from its leaves for its stimulant properties.

The tree known as "bot gachh" in Bangla is commonly referred to as the "Banyan tree" in English. It is scientifically classified as Ficus benghalensis. This tree is notable for its aerial roots and expansive canopy, often serving as a significant feature in many landscapes and cultural settings in South Asia.
Latin hippocastanum refers to the horse chestnut tree, scientifically known as Aesculus hippocastanum. This tree is native to southeastern Europe and is known for its palmate leaves and distinctive spiky fruit capsules that contain shiny brown nuts. It is commonly planted as an ornamental tree in parks and gardens.
Nutmeg is the seed of the nutmeg tree, scientifically known as Myristica fragrans. This tree is native to the Spice Islands of Indonesia and can grow up to 20 meters tall. The spice is derived from the seed itself, while the outer covering, called mace, is also used as a spice. Thus, nutmeg is not a herb or shrub, but rather the product of a tree.
